Camel's Back Chute Project to begin week of Oct 17

October 13, 2016

A project to stabilize the Camel’s Back Chute will begin next week.

Heavy use and weather have eroded the sandy soils. This project includes the installation of stairs on the upper portion of the sand chute to stabilize the soils. The ski lift cables will be reused as hand rails along the new steps.

Trails in the area will be closed for safety and the contractor will use flaggers when crossing open trails. The 9th Street parking lot will remain open. Trail users are advised to be aware of their surroundings and yield to construction crews and equipment. Winspear Construction was awarded the $170,000 project.
